Back when I used to live in this neighborhood, this was a trash dump. The local park service cleared it out and blocked the drainage so it returned to being a fen. They built a boardwalk through it. Theres something particularly satisfying about seeing an area people have screwed up returned to nature. Cant wait to see it in the spring!

Interesting nature area with easily accessible boardwalk, a trail around the entire site. Habitat for seeing birds, a variety of wildflowers and other plants. No difficulty walking the boardwalk but youll want shoes that tie for walking the trail- some lovely, dark, oozing muck characteristic of fens. I love this place for birdwatching.

This is a nice little park tucked back in a neighborhood. The boardwalk is quite short but is great for anyone who cannot walk long distances or has mobility issues. The nature trail is messy but enjoyable (this is a wetland area). Wear old shoes and bug spray. This is a great place for bird watching.

Woodman Fen is an artificial wetland. Theres a boardwalk that goes into the center of the wetlands and a nature trail that goes around the perimeter of the artificial wetlands, parts are very muddy. I really like coming here and just listen to the birds. Its a very relaxing place. There are summer and winter hours. During the summer the Fen closes at 10 pm.

This park is one of the more primitive areas of the MetroParks in Montgomery County, Ohio. It is a restored fen, the acidic counterpart to the more familiar (and alkaline) swamp. A raised wooden deck takes you into a portion of the interior. A dirt trail takes you around the exterior boundry of the fen. There are no toilets or water fountains on the grounds. Parking is on a gravel area that could accommodate 6 cars. For me, its relative unpopularity is its biggest draw. For a quiet, contemplative walk in solitude it is the perfect place.
